概要
This study was designed to clarify the relationships between the muscle cross-sectional area of the trunk and thigh and 400-m hurdle time in 12 young adult male athletes include a bronze medalist in the world championships (height 175.4 ± 6.0 cm, body mass 67.9 ± 5.8 kg, 400-m hurdle time 47.89―55.41 s). Crosssectional images from the origin to insertion of the trunk and thigh muscles were obtained using magnetic resonance imaging (MRI). These images were used to calculate the absolute cross-sectional areas of each muscle as indices of muscularity. Stepwise multiple regression analysis was performed to examine the association between the indices and 400-m hurdle time. This analysis produced an equation (adjusted R2 = .868) with the semitendinosus (β = −0.611, P = .001), quadratus lumborum (β = −0.300, P = .044) and adductor brevis (β = −0.395, P = .014) as the explanatory variables. It was concluded that individual differences in 400-m hurdle performance can be explained by the semitendinosus, quadratus lumborum and adductor brevis.
